Part-Time Faculty: ARL 271 Papermaking Workshop (Fall 2025)

The School of Art within the College of Visual and Performing Arts seeks a Part-Time Instructor to teach ARL 271 Papermaking Workshop, a one credit hour, five-week course, during the Fall semester, 2025. This hands-on workshop introduces the basics in techniques of papermaking including: eastern fibers, eastern sheet formation, western fibers, western sheet formation, using the Hollander beater, and the history of papermaking.

Qualifications: MFA or equivalent. Job Specific Qualifications: Experience teaching papermaking processes.

Responsibilities: Teach a 1 credit-hour course, twice per week, 5-weeks, 5-hours per week in the classroom, 5-hours per week for preparation. In addition: Developing and/or updating a class syllabus, Preparation of lectures, projects or other student assignments, Maintaining regularly scheduled office hours, Presenting instruction based on the competencies and performance levels of the course, Meeting all designated class periods, If unable to meet your class due to illness or emergency, reschedule or obtain a substitute and notify the department chair, Submitting completed mid-semester progress reports and final grades according to University regulations, Grading student assignments and exams in timely manner, Providing departmentally sanctioned forms for completed student evaluations, Building a positive rapport with students and other faculty.
